Last rites of Bantwal woman who died of COVID-19 performed as per medical protocol
Team Udayavani, Apr 20, 2020, 7:58 AM IST
Mangaluru: Final rites of the 50-year-old woman ho died of COVID-19 were performed at local crematorium as per medical protocol prescribed for COVID-19 positive patients.
Family members of the deceased were allowed to see her body for two minutes from a distance before it was cremated, informed sources.
Dakshina Kannada district on Sunday recorded its first death due to Covid-19 with a 50-year-old woman from Kasba in Bantwal taluk succumbing to it.
